Could you tell us the history of Rakkaus, line up, releases etc?
The band started first as a project in the spring of 2003. The idea was to play fast-as-fuck hardcore in the vein of Disrupt, Lärm, Homomilitia etc. The line up has been the same until the start: Katri:vocals, Juhis: vocals and guitar, Jontte:guitar, Juuso:Drums and Vellu(me):Bass. Our first demo was recorded 17.1.2004 and it sold pretty well. The next release will be a 7" released by AMA records and maybe by some other label too.

What's the diy scene like in Finland at present?
Well, the city, where I live(Jyväskylä) is pretty small place, but there are still lots of shows because of active people. Now there has been a small break in the shows because of gig organisers "burn out", but they are going to start it again in January. I'm going to start organizing shows too. It's too bad that shows must be organized to a bar so the under aged punx can't come in there. There's also an all ages gig place in Jyväskylä, called Lutakko, but it's too expensive to organize a show there. In other cities, Helsinki is the most active place, they have their own gig place there, run by punx called Vuoritalo (www.vuoritalo.org). They rented the place few years ago and fixed it and now it seems that there is at least one show/week. They also have bands practising there. In Tampere there will be the same kind of place too, I think it opens next year. Other wise, there's a couple places to have shows. There is also one squat in tampere but it's not for concerts, it's more like a social centre. for the other cities, I don't know too much. Best and worst experience with Rakkaus?
Well, the best one was to play with Rattus in Lutakko, Jyväskylä. It's a great place to play, a band gets 24 beers and good food. the sound system is great and Rattus was the best! I think the worst experience was to play in the small city called Imatra, near the Russian border. We were playing outside, in the middle of the city, the stage was too big and there wasn't too many people either. The show was organized, because there was the noborder camp in the nearby camping area. The after party was great, though; the lake, fire and nudity...
